Multipacket reception in LTE femtocell networks
Dissertação apresentada para obtenção do Grau de Mestre em Engenharia Electrotécnica e de ComputadoresDriven by the growing demand for high-speed broadband wireless services, LTE technology
has emerged and evolve, promising high data rates to the demanding mobile users.
Based on the 3rd Generation Partnership Project (3GPP) speci cations,Long Term Evo-
lution Advanced (LTE-A) telecommunication services predict the existence of macro base
stations, Enhanced Node B (eNB) and micro stations HeNB with low power that complements
the network's coverage. This dissertation studies the complementary use of HeNBs
(femtocells 3GPP terminology) to provide broadband services. It is essential to maintain
the networks performance with the network densi cation phenomenon, which brings
signi cant interference problems and consequently more collisions and lost packets. The
use of SC-FDE in the downlink of a LTE-A femtocell network - speci cally multipacket
reception (MPR), with an IB-DFE receiver employing Multipacket Detection (MPD) and
SIC techniques is proposed. A new telecommunications concept named GC emerged with
the increasing environmental concerns. This dissertation shows the performance results
of an iterative MPR and proposes a green association algorithm to change the network
layout according to the mobile users demands reducing the Base Station (BS)'s negative
contribution to the network total energy consumption. The overall results show that the
technologies employed are a solution to achieve a favorable trade-o between performance
and Energy E ciency (EE), responding to the global demands (high data rates) and concerns
(low energy consumption and carbon footprint reduction).

Armed society: the manorial mode of forming armed groups in the Brazilian Empire
This article deals with the problem of armed violence in the political life of the Brazilian Empire. Armed violence was used often in power struggles to win the general government, in the struggles of regional elites by provincial governments and local leaders for the cities. But the research also showed that armed violence was present in social life. The men had access to weapons and used them in their interpersonal conflicts in land disputes etc. The imperial society was an armed society, that is, a society that was able to obtain and use weapons regardless of control of government bodies. This article studies specifically forms of reproduction of armed society, means that it created to remain in possession of weapons and able to use them in conflict situations. How men learned to handle weapons and fight? To answer this question it is proposed the notion of "modo senhorial de atuação armada" (manorial mode of forming armed groups to employ them in conflicts).Este artigo aborda o emprego da violĂȘncia armada nas relaçÔes polĂticas sob o ImpĂ©rio brasileiro.
